Posted in 2013

Introduction to Python [fr]

Cette page a servi de support pour les formations Python d’INP-net.

Read more ...


Sphinx for a personal website/wiki [fr]

  • 25 August 2013
  • Language: French

Sphinx est un outil pythonnique pour générer de la documentation dans de multiples formats, en particulier sous forme de site web. Il permet au rédacteur d’écrire toutes ses pages en reStructuredText, langage parfait pour écrire du texte depuis son éditeur préféré.

Read more ...


Data compression [fr]

Cette page présente un système relativement simple de compression, assez proche dans l’idée de certain des systèmes existants, et basé sur la prédiction par reconnaissance partielle.

Read more ...


Feedspot [fr]

Duplicate implicit target name: “feedspot”.

Read more ...


Sécurité-info [fr]

Duplicate implicit target name: “sécurité-info”.

Read more ...


Good practices when starting a Django application [fr]

Voilà un petit guide de quelques bonnes pratiques utiles au lancement d’un projet Django.

Read more ...


Firefox addons [fr]

Voici une liste d’extensions que je trouve vraiment utiles :

Read more ...


Configuring apache2 with fastcgi & suExec [fr]

L’utilisation de mod_fastcgi couplé à la fonctionnalité suExec d’apache permet de faire tourner des processus supportant CGI (comme PHP, Django…), chacun avec un utilisateur spécifique. Ainsi, il devient possible d’héberger plusieurs sites sur une machine, et chaque site tournera avec des privilèges différent : Si du code malicieux est introduit sur un site, il n’aura pas les permissions pour accéder aux autres sites, puisque tournant avec un utilisateur différent. Cette méthode convient donc très bien pour monter un petit service d’hébergement sur un serveur (à condition de gérer correctement les droits d’accès…).

Read more ...


Classebook [fr]

Classebook est le premier site que j’ai fait avec Django.

Read more ...